Change evaluation API to be:

def evaluate(
    model: Union[str, "mlflow.pyfunc.PyFuncModel"],
    data,
    *,
    model_type: str,
    targets=None,
    label_col=None,
    dataset_name=None,
    dataset_path=None,
    feature_names: list = None,
    evaluators=None,
    evaluator_config=None,
) -> "mlflow.models.evaluation.EvaluationResult"

Remove EvaluationMetrics class.
